Does A High Baby Bump Cause Any Problems In A Pregnancy?

Hello, I am nearly 23 weeks pregnant, and I have just seen my mid-wife who has told me that my baby is above the normal size and that my bump is high up and that it is not normally that high up at 22-23 weeks? she asked if it was twins and then I told her I have had 3 scan's and all have not mentioned twin's! I have an appointment at the hospital next tuesday that she gave me, but I am very worried now and want to know what could be wrong!!! Thank you.

1] please do not worry, it is already confirmed on USG that you have single baby.
2] it can be slightly bigger baby or just on appearance mid wife might have opined.
3] do keep on taking your iron, calcium, vitamin and protein supplements.
Please do not worry and start enjoying pregnancy.
